In Montenegro, a network of regional and local business centres (BSCs) has been<br />

developed (six regional centres and three local ones), providing a number of<br />

subsidised services for businesses. In partnership with donors (such as EAR and<br />

GTZ), SMEDA has created:<br />

• 4 regional agencies/centres (Podgorica, Bar, Rozaje and Bijelo Polje).<br />

• 7 local sub-centres.<br />

• 1 Euro Information Correspondence Centre.<br />

More than 70% of the territory of Montenegro is now covered by these regional<br />

centres, which provide support to entrepreneurs during the various phases of their<br />

operation, expansion and development. The services include:<br />

• Consulting;<br />

• Business plan development;<br />

• Internet support; and<br />

• Marketing.<br />

A number of other organisations are active in Montenegro, such as GTZ. In addition,<br />

private bookkeepers, lawyers and auditors have also become established in<br />

Montenegro. Most BSCs have developed on an adhoc basis, with different donors<br />

and international organisations typically taking the lead in developing their own<br />

models and approaches. None of them have achieved financial sustainability and are<br />

not likely to do so in the near future (OECD and EC 2007).<br />

As indicated on the webpage of the Directorate for Development of Small and<br />

Medium-sized Enterprises, establishment of regional and local business centres is<br />

one of the priorities of the Agency and is organizing institutional support for their<br />

development local / regional level. The main project objective is SMEs development<br />

support through establishing institutional network at local and regional level - and<br />

providing support for citizens in place where they live. The sub-objective would be<br />

lightening regional differences through adequate SME development support at local<br />

and regional level, but also getting needful information for better defining the<br />

Government policy and strategy in this area. The strategic development destination<br />

of this economic segment has been defined through this system, at all regional<br />

levels, which the Commune covers. Therefore, it is needed to provide the<br />

development decentralization.<br />
